Shares of TONGSHIFU (00664) have climbed more than 6%. As of the time of writing, the stock is up 6.22% to HK$25.26, with a turnover of HK$5.256 million.
The catalyst for the move appears to be the successful launch of the company's new merchandise series based on the "A Record of a Mortal's Journey to Immortality" animation. The products officially went on sale through TONGSHIFU's official flagship stores on platforms including Tmall, Douyin, and JD.com on the evening of May 27th.
Company founder Yu Guang announced on social media that the collaborative merchandise series generated sales of RMB 22 million within just three hours of its launch.
Analysts note that TONGSHIFU has built a competitive moat through its original designs and traditional craftsmanship. The company is strategically expanding its product range from high-end collectibles to more affordable consumer goods, accelerating the development of its offline retail channels, and cultivating a loyal user community, similar to the model employed by Xiaomi. This multifaceted approach is expected to help the brand reach a broader target audience.
